Brill's New Pauly: D. or Oenomaus (Οἰνόμαος), tragedian from Athens,
first performance likely in 403 BC. The Suda δ 1142 mentions eight pieces; his name is still
mentioned by Plutarch (De recta ratione audiendi 7,41C).
